DescripTion
The
LTC
®
4069
is a complete constant-current/con-
stant-voltage linear charger for single-cell lithium-ion
batteries. The 2mm
×
2mm DFN package and low external
component count make the LTC4069 especially well-suited
for portable applications. Furthermore, LTC4069 is specif-
ically designed to work within USB power specifications.
The
CHRG
pin indicates when charge current has dropped
to ten percent of its programmed value (C/10). An
internal timer terminates charging according to battery
manufacturer specifications.
No external sense resistor or blocking diode is required
due to the internal MOSFET architecture. Thermal feed-
back regulates charge current to limit the die temperature
during high power operation or high ambient temperature
conditions.
When the input supply (wall adapter or USB supply) is
removed, the LTC4069 automatically enters a low current
state, dropping battery drain current to less than 1µA. With
power applied, LTC4069 can be put into shutdown mode,
reducing the supply current to less than 20µA.
The LTC4069 also includes automatic recharge, low-bat-
tery charge conditioning (trickle charging), soft-start (to
limit inrush current) and an NTC thermistor input used to
monitor battery temperature.
The LTC4069 is available in a tiny 6-lead, low profile
(0.75mm) 2mm
×
2mm DFN package.
